There are a few important rules to follow when writing a Production Operative CV. Some of these can be found in our writing tips which will give you an understanding of how to write a CV, but it’s also important to know what to write for your specific role.
1. Start with a personal statement that includes the important information an employer will want to see from your application.
2. Follow with your work experience, listing previous roles in reverse chronological order.
3. Include a section for key skills and qualifications relevant to the role.
4. You can also include additional information such as hobbies or references, but they’re not as important.
